What are the key features of TFM-147-04-L-D-LC?
- 0.050 inch (1.27 mm) pitch dual-row layout supports 94 pins in minimal PCB footprint
- Tiger Eye contact technology delivers reliable wipe-action mating with low contact resistance over extended lifecycles
- Low-clearance (LC) profile reduces above-board height for slim multi-board stacking configurations
What is TFM-147-04-L-D-LC used for?
The TFM-147-04-L-D-LC suits high-density mezzanine and board-to-board interconnect applications in networking, defense electronics, and industrial automation. Its 94-pin dual-row configuration at 0.050 inch pitch enables high signal-count designs within a compact area, making it a preferred choice where space is limited and connection reliability is essential.

Frequently Asked Questions
What pin count and pitch does the TFM-147-04-L-D-LC offer, and how does this compare to standard 0.100 inch connectors?
The TFM-147-04-L-D-LC provides 94 pins in a dual-row configuration at 0.050 inch (1.27 mm) pitch, which is half the spacing of standard 0.100 inch connectors. This doubled pin density allows designers to achieve the same signal count in roughly half the PCB footprint, making it valuable for compact telecom blades and industrial control boards where space is at a premium.
For a defense avionics design requiring vibration resistance, is the Tiger Eye contact in TFM-147-04-L-D-LC suitable?
Yes, the Tiger Eye contact technology in the TFM-147-04-L-D-LC is designed for high-reliability environments including defense and aerospace. The contact wipe action maintains stable, low-resistance connections even under vibration and thermal cycling from -55°C to +125°C. The 94-pin dual-row arrangement at 0.050 inch pitch provides the signal density required for avionics backplane and module interconnect applications.
What board-to-board stacking height does the low-clearance variant of TFM-147-04-L-D-LC allow in multi-board assemblies?
The low-clearance (LC) variant of the TFM-147-04-L-D-LC is engineered for reduced above-board height, enabling tight board-to-board stacking typically under 8 mm. This is critically important in compact rack-mount systems and embedded computing modules where 94 signal connections must be routed across adjacent PCBs without exceeding strict height budgets imposed by the system enclosure.
